Waterfront

The heart of any camp is its waterfront. At Pripstein's, we are fortunate to own 90% of the lakefront on Lake of 3 Brothers, thereby ensuring a private, safe and clean locale for our waterfront program. The Quebec Ministry of Environment has consistently rated our lake water as “Class A Excellent.” There are no powerboats on our main lake, which greatly reduces the risk of boating accidents. Waterskiing, wake-boarding and knee-boarding, under the careful supervision of our instructors, takes place on our second lake, Lake St. Joseph. All campers are required to pass a camp swim test to qualify for the various boating activities. Campers are required to wear life-jackets or PFD's in any watercraft. Pripstein's owns over 60 watercraft, providing ample equipment for our extensive boating program.

  • Swimming (Red Cross & Life Saving Society programs)
    • Lake swimming, with an indoor pool for cold or rainy days
  • Windsurfing
  • Sailing
  • Kayaking
  • Canoeing
  • Waterskiing/wakeboarding/kneeboarding
  • Plus rowboats, pedalboats and surf-bikes
